As of April 8, 2026, Granite Point Mortgage Trust Inc. (GPMT) trades at $1.36, marking a 0.73% decline during the current trading session. As a commercial mortgage real estate investment trust (mREIT), GPMT’s performance is closely tied to macroeconomic trends including interest rate movements, commercial real estate market conditions, and credit spread dynamics.
